 Manawan attack martyred policemen Nimaz-e-Janaza today
 Updated at: 1053 PST,  Tuesday, March 31, 2009
Manawan attack martyred policemen Nimaz-e-Janaza today LAHORE: The Nimaz-e-Janaza of the seven policemen, who yesterday were martyred in Munawan police centre, is being held here today.

Sources said that seven policemen and one civilian were killed in yesterday’s terror attack on a police training school at Munawan here and the burial prayers of seven policemen being offered at the police line.

Heavy security arrangements have been made on the occasion of Nimaz-e-Janaza, as the policemen have been posted on the rooftops in the surroundings and all those coming to attend the prayers are being frisked.

The mourning environment at the training centre persisted today, as the shocked trainers didn’t hold the routine drill.
